**Job Opportunity: Packing Team Manager & Logistics Coordinator**
**Mount Sylvia Fresh | Mount Sylvia, QLD 4343**
**Full-Time | | $34.86/hr Permanent**

Mount Sylvia Fresh, a third-generation family farm nestled deep in the rich farming region of the Lockyer Valley, is seeking a **dedicated Packing Team Manager & Logistics Coordinator** to join our growing team. We pride ourselves on delivering top-quality produce to our customers while providing a safe, respectful, and inclusive workplace for our employees.

**About the Role**

As the Packing Team Manager & Logistics Coordinator, you will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of packing shed operations and logistics from the very moment our produce enters the packing shed, to its dispatch, receival and beyond In addition, our ideal applicant will be willing to collaborate with the leadership team on areas of improvement, implementation of new processes and the maintenance of our stringent quality standards.

This is a dynamic, hands-on leadership role best suited to someone who thrives under pressure and is passionate about food quality, safety, and team leadership. No two days are the same, and there will be new challenges to meet every single day - we are looking for someone who will meet these challenges head-on with a focused, pragmatic and positive attitude and a professional touch.

**Key Responsibilities**
- Coordinating with the Quality Control Supervisor to ensure orders are packed and prepared for dispatch on time.
- Ensuring all labels and paperwork for orders are processed, printed and correct.
- Maintaining an adequate supply of CHEP, VPS and other Packaging Products.
- Liaison with Transport Companies and Customers on orders, order quantities and commitments, delays, arrivals and other quality issues.
- Reviewing invoices for inbound deliveries and receivables.
- Coordination with QC Supervisor to ensure that all requirements of Freshcare, HARPS and customer specifications are met.
- Leadership, direction and training of Shed Staff.
- Management and monitoring of Quality Control and Packing processes.
- Liaison with Management and providing reports on product quality, day-to-day operations and employee performance and conduct.
- Liaison with Management to ensure compliance with Workplace Health and Safety obligations.
- Direction and assistance of the QC Supervisor with their duties.
- Participation in the development of improvements to processes, systems and SOPs.
- Other duties below your level relevant to your skills and training as required.
